How Graphics Device Interface Actually Works
At its core, Graphics Device Interface is a protocol that connects software applications with the physical display hardware. It manages how graphical data—draw commands, textures, and rendering instructions—moves from memory to the screen. Rather than handling visuals directly, it acts as a trusted intermediary, translating high-level graphics requests into low-level machine commands. This ensures compatibility across diverse devices, optimizes processing load, and supports features like high refresh rate displays and advanced anti-aliasing. In practice, it enables smooth transitions, accurate color reproduction, and reliable multi-tasking in graphics-heavy environments.
